    Position Summary

    Responsible for verification of materials and products as directed by procedures and or batch record requirements. -Responsible for labeling, inspecting, and production of final container products with manual and/or automated systems. -Also responsible for set-up, changeover and operation of labeling and production equipment. -Responsible for data entry and computer-generated labels. -Maintains records and production area to comply with regulatory requirements, good manufacturing practices, and standard operating procedures. -Performs reconciliation activities and determines compliance to specification, floats on all lines. -Assists in investigation of non-conforming results. -Performs final production check of completed documents for completeness and accuracy. -Review of completed batch records for compliance with cGMPs, validation, and standard operating procedure requirements. -Reconcile labeling and product components and determine compliance with specifications. -Assist in investigation of non-confirming results related to either reconciliation or production activities. -Maintenance of logs, batch records, and all applicable documentation in accordance with cGMP specifications and internal standard operating procedures. -Maintain qualification to clean and verify thermoforming equipment, perform on-line product inspections, off-line inspections, and leak testing in accordance with qualification requirements. -Ability to perform at or above established quality and productivity standards on all lines.
